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Affairs, what discussions she has had with relevant stakeholders on ensuring that climate adaptation finance is allocated to countries suffering from climate change and fragility.

The FCDO ministerial team is engaging counterparts across the world to ensure we deliver on the Glasgow Climate Pact. We are urging all finance providers to meet the $100 billion a year goal as soon as possible, ensure this finance is accessible, including to those countries suffering most from the effects of climate change, and set out clear commitments by COP27 to collectively double adaptation finance from 2019 levels by 2025.
